Aldi: A Budget Grocery Store Powerhouse

Aldi is frequently cited as one of the best budget grocery stores, and for good reason. Famous for its no-frills approach, Aldi offers a curated selection of mostly private-label products at incredibly low prices. Shoppers often bring their own bags and may need a quarter for the shopping cart, contributing to the store’s efficient model.

Despite the limited selection compared to larger supermarkets, Aldi’s quality, particularly in produce and dairy, often surprises new customers. Many items are organic or specialty, yet still maintain a budget-friendly price point, making it a strong contender for your primary shopping destination.

Lidl: European Savings, American Shores

Similar to Aldi, Lidl is another European-based chain gaining popularity in the U.S. for its deep discounts. Lidl also focuses heavily on private-label brands and offers a rotating selection of non-food items, from kitchen gadgets to apparel, at attractive prices. Its bakery section is particularly lauded for fresh, affordable baked goods.

Lidl’s stores often have a slightly more upscale feel than Aldi, but they maintain the same commitment to low prices. For many, Lidl stands out as one of the best budget grocery stores, offering a pleasant shopping experience alongside significant savings.

Costco/Sam’s Club: Bulk Buying for Big Savings

Warehouse clubs like Costco and Sam’s Club can be among the best budget grocery stores for certain households, particularly larger families or those with ample storage space. Buying in bulk often translates to a lower unit price, leading to significant long-term savings.

However, the annual membership fee and the need to buy large quantities mean these stores aren’t for everyone. They are best utilized for non-perishable staples, frozen goods, and specific fresh items you consume frequently. Strategic bulk buying can make these clubs incredibly cost-effective.

Local & Regional Discount Grocers

Beyond the national chains, many regions boast their own local or regional discount grocery stores. These can include stores like Grocery Outlet Bargain Market, Save A Lot, or various independent markets that specialize in closeouts, overstock, or limited selections at rock-bottom prices. These hidden gems can be some of the best budget grocery stores if you’re willing to explore and adapt your shopping list to what’s available.

It’s worth researching what discount grocers operate in your specific area. They often offer unique deals that larger chains cannot match.

Mastering the Weekly Ad

Most grocery stores, especially budget ones, publish weekly ads detailing their sales and promotions. Planning your meals around these advertised specials can lead to substantial savings. Look for loss leaders – items priced extremely low to attract customers – and stock up on non-perishables when they are at their cheapest.

Embracing Store Brands

Private label or store brand products are a cornerstone of saving money at the best budget grocery stores. These items are typically produced by the same manufacturers as national brands but sold at a lower price point due to reduced marketing and packaging costs. In many cases, the quality is comparable, if not identical.
